Pantone Launches Online Community to Inspire Creative Professionals and Color Enthusiasts

Network, Create and Share Color Palettes at myPANTONE.com

Wednesday 02. January 2008 - Network, Create and Share Color Palettes at myPANTONE.com

Pantone, Inc., the global authority on color and provider of professional color standards for the design industries, today announced myPANTONE.com, an online community for creative professionals and color enthusiasts dedicated to color exploration, inspiration and palette sharing. Users can join myPANTONE.com free-of-charge and explore the latest Pantone-forecasted trend palettes for graphics, fashion, home and interiors, or review, post comments and rate other member’s palettes. Users can also download the myPANTONE palettes software at no cost to create and share their own color palettes.

myPANTONE.com works in conjunction with the recently announced myPANTONE palettes software, an interactive color workspace for working with colors and a component of the new PANTONE Goe System. Members of myPANTONE.com can begin creating palettes immediately, or purchase electronic versions of their favorite PANTONE Libraries to generate palettes.

All Goe System products include myPANTONE palettes software and electronic versions of the PANTONE Goe System and PANTONE MATCHING SYSTEM libraries at no additional cost. Other libraries available for purchase include PANTONE FASHION + HOME and PANTONE PAINTS + INTERIORS. Members of myPANTONE.com also have access to a wealth of color-related news, tips and tools to enhance their color expertise

Integration with myPANTONE palettes software
myPANTONE palettes software provides multiple ways to select colors. Users can select custom colors from color pickers, imported images, colors on their computer desktop, established PANTONE Libraries or according to color harmonies: monochromatic, analogous, complementary, split complementary, triadic and tetradic colors

After selecting individual colors, users can drag and drop them within the myPalettes area to create a color palette. They also have the ability to view any saved palettes, print, export, organize and lock palettes, as well as edit individual color properties. When communicating colors, members can utilize the myPalette reader to convey details of the palette, the usage of the colors and any other details pertaining to the palette. A built-in utility lets them upload palettes to myPANTONE.com.

Pricing & Availability
Color enthusiasts can join myPANTONE.com immediately, free-of-charge. Site visitors can also download the myPANTONE palettes software free-of-charge at www.myPANTONE.com. The PANTONE Goe System Library is available for U.S. $10.00. The PANTONE MATCHING SYSTEM, PANTONE FASHION + HOME and PANTONE PAINTS + INTERIORS Libraries are available for U.S. $19.99 each.
